Holiday lessons are some of the most fun both for students and teachers. They offer a nice break from the usual study material and encourage everyone to have fun. Teachers often make holiday lessons exceptionally easy but you should try to find a balance between having fun and learning English. You can use a holiday as a theme for a lesson on material from the textbook or even just challenge your students with the types of activities you choose to include in your lessons. Holidays on their own are not always enough to engage students so be sure to keep your students in mind when planning your lessons.
